Fill in the blank with the most appropriate word.
The old man wishedto donate his ........... wealth for the upliftment of the downtrodden.
immense
elusive
intense
eminent
- The sentence describes a desire to donate a significant amount of wealth.
- Option 1: Immense
- Immense means extremely large or great. v
- This fits the context as someone donating large wealth.
- Option 2: Elusive
- Elusive means difficult to find or achieve.
- It doesn't fit because elusive wealth would mean it's hard to grasp or define, not suitable for donating.
- Option 3: Intense
- Intense refers to extreme force, degree, or strength.
- It doesn't relate to the quantity of wealth.
- Option 4: Eminent
- Eminent refers to someone famous or respected within a particular sphere.
- It isn’t typically used to describe wealth.
